Functional Relationship



Thought I forgot?
Were you sad when you realized I had not?
I think it's for the best things remain as they are now
Cause you want me to love you again but I don't know how
We would fall apart like it did before
Things haven't changed you are just alone again even more
You want me to comfort you and tell you it'll all be okay
This is the moment I wished and prayed for every day
You feel the pain of a broken heart so you're crying a river
I've cried an ocean over you and not once did you deliver
The things you promised, the things unsaid
You made it, now you gotta lye in this bed
I'm glad your face is puffy and red from heaving
Think those sad eyes are gonna keep ME from leaving?
You forgot who wrote you poetry, held your hand, and cared
Only now do you remember when you're lonely and scared
It's so easy to say you love me now that you have no option
Relationships like that don't function
